Michigan defeated Maryland 31–24 on Saturday to record its 1,000th victory. Although the Terps occasionally made it interesting, the Wolverines now have 1,000 wins, so even if it wasn’t nice, it was still a win. While serving a three-game ban imposed by the Big Ten, Jim Harbaugh was obviously not present, but he wasn’t far away. Though it’s unfortunate that Harbaugh wasn’t present at the stadium for the team’s 1,000th victory, he seemed happy after the game. Roman Wilson, the wide receiver, uploaded a video of coach Jim Harbaugh celebrating the victory and being back with his squad, so we know this.

The video itself is short and not very memorable, but the commentary from the players absolutely is. You can hear them all laughing and happy to see their head coach after the game and one player even says, “He looks like a kid about to get a Happy Meal from McDonald’s.” The laughter goes up several notches as they realize how happy Harbaugh looks and how he does resemble a child in the backseat of a car anxiously waiting for some nuggets and a toy.

The whole situation isn’t a very big deal, but it does speak to the mentality of this team. Harbaugh wasn’t there due to the suspension, Roman Wilson himself was knocked out of the game due to concussion protocol, Maryland hung tough and made things pretty interesting down the stretch and Ohio State looms next week. Yet this team is calm, cool and collected, enjoying each other’s company and having a good time even while poking innocent fun at their suspended coach. All year long we’ve heard from coaches and players about this group being like a family and how it’s just a rare bunch and stuff like the clip above proves that. It’s a small example, but it backs up what the team has been saying for a long time. The bigger examples — the four massive wins, two without Harbaugh, since Connor Stalions was suspended and the sign-stealing scandal became public knowledge.
